| 38 | /** |
| 39 | * <code>JPanel</code> is a generic lightweight container. |
| 40 | * For examples and task-oriented documentation for JPanel, see |
| 41 | * <a |
| 42 | href="http://java.sun.com/docs/books/tutorial/uiswing/components/panel.html">How to Use Panels</a>, |
| 43 | * a section in <em>The Java Tutorial</em>. |
| 44 | * <p> |
| 45 | * <strong>Warning:</strong> Swing is not thread safe. For more |
| 46 | * information see <a |
| 47 | * href="package-summary.html#threading">Swing's Threading |
| 48 | * Policy</a>. |
| 49 | * <p> |
| 50 | * <strong>Warning:</strong> |
| 51 | * Serialized objects of this class will not be compatible with |
| 52 | * future Swing releases. The current serialization support is |
| 53 | * appropriate for short term storage or RMI between applications running |
| 54 | * the same version of Swing. As of 1.4, support for long term storage |
| 55 | * of all JavaBeans<sup><font size="-2">TM</font></sup> |
| 56 | * has been added to the <code>java.beans</code> package. |
| 57 | * Please see {@link java.beans.XMLEncoder}. |
| 58 | * |
| 59 | * @beaninfo |
| 60 | * description: A generic lightweight container. |
| 61 | * |
| 62 | * @author Arnaud Weber |
| 63 | * @author Steve Wilson |
| 64 | */ |
| 65 | public class JPanel extends JComponent implements Accessible |
| 66 | { |
| 67 | /** |
| 68 | * @see #getUIClassID |
| 69 | * @see #readObject |
| 70 | */ |
| 71 | private static final String uiClassID = "PanelUI"; |
| 72 | |
| 73 | /** |
| 74 | * Creates a new JPanel with the specified layout manager and buffering |
| 75 | * strategy. |
| 76 | * |
| 77 | * @param layout the LayoutManager to use |
| 78 | * @param isDoubleBuffered a boolean, true for double-buffering, which |
| 79 | * uses additional memory space to achieve fast, flicker-free |
| 80 | * updates |
| 81 | */ |
| 82 | public JPanel(LayoutManager layout, boolean isDoubleBuffered) { |
| 83 | setLayout(layout); |
| 84 | setDoubleBuffered(isDoubleBuffered); |
| 85 | setUIProperty("opaque", Boolean.TRUE); |
| 86 | updateUI(); |
| 87 | } |
| 88 | |
| 89 | /** |
| 90 | * Create a new buffered JPanel with the specified layout manager |
| 91 | * |
| 92 | * @param layout the LayoutManager to use |
| 93 | */ |
| 94 | public JPanel(LayoutManager layout) { |
| 95 | this(layout, true); |
| 96 | } |
| 97 | |
| 98 | /** |
| 99 | * Creates a new <code>JPanel</code> with <code>FlowLayout</code> |
| 100 | * and the specified buffering strategy. |
| 101 | * If <code>isDoubleBuffered</code> is true, the <code>JPanel</code> |
| 102 | * will use a double buffer. |
| 103 | * |
| 104 | * @param isDoubleBuffered a boolean, true for double-buffering, which |
| 105 | * uses additional memory space to achieve fast, flicker-free |
| 106 | * updates |
| 107 | */ |
| 108 | public JPanel(boolean isDoubleBuffered) { |
| 109 | this(new FlowLayout(), isDoubleBuffered); |
| 110 | } |
| 111 | |
| 112 | /** |
| 113 | * Creates a new <code>JPanel</code> with a double buffer |
| 114 | * and a flow layout. |
| 115 | */ |
| 116 | public JPanel() { |
| 117 | this(true); |
| 118 | } |
